Total Tokens: 501,025.64 Donate Tokens | I agree. The USA version is actually pretty decent, particularly since I actually (surprisingly) like a large majority of the songlist.
I think the problem that most people have is that:
1) Most players here have been "spoiled" by the Japanese IIDX games, considering the number of songs is around 86-89 or so. This makes most scoff at the 40 IIDX songs in the US version, and the 15 or so beatmania 5-key songs... almost rightfully so, since I think you could've fit more than just 50 songs onto the game and make it an even better release???
2) The learning curve is pretty severe. There aren't enough "transitioning" songs because of the small number of songs... so beginners suffer around the Normal (Light 7) era when trying to get to at least 5 or get ready for Hyper (7 Key). Not to say that transitioning in 9th or RED (the two styles I own) is that easy, but it was gentler than just USA alone.
I really hope they consider releasing a 2nd beatmania USA mix with proper marketing in the future. It wouldn't be the first time either (DDR USA 1st mix)... although it might help if they considered marketing beatmania IIDX arcade machines domestically!
And yes, if you get 9th style, you'll find that the music is exactly the same... BMUSA could also use a "gallery" mode like the JP games to attract anime fans, now that I think about it.
